Brown glass, circle-based, half -fluted jar with metal screw cap and paper label, containing B.D.H. Cannabin. Tannas. Cannabinae Tannas powder, when mixed with water or alcohol, was used as a hypnotic in nervous sleeplessness and in acute mania. It also used to treat dysmenorrhoea and menorrhagia. Dose 4 to 8 grains, this is the dosage listed in the Extra Pharmacopoeia from 1936-1941.
